What You'll Do

  • Nutritional Care: Conduct inpatient and outpatient comprehensive nutrition assessment utilizing the Nutrition Care Process (NCP) for assigned patients, NFPE and medical nutrition therapy.
  • Evaluate patterns and relationships among data obtained and possible root causes for nutrition problems.
  • Prioritize the importance of nutrition problems for optimal health, recovery from illness, management of chronic disease or disease prevention while tailoring diet prescriptions to each individual patient.
  • Utilize evidenced-based nutrition practice guidelines and Whole Health Principles to develop shared goals with the patient and formulate a plan of care that is focused on the etiology of the nutrition problem.
  • Actively support veteran centric food service operations with a food forward approach through knowledge of computer software programs related to food service systems and through interfacing with the food service section as applicable.
  • Work cooperatively with foodservice staff to assure conformance to diet prescriptions as applicable.
  • Identify patients in need of nutritional support and recommend the appropriate mode of support, including suitable route, formula, and rate of administration.
  • Provide initial and on-going nutritional assessment of patients receiving enteral (EN) and/or Parenteral nutrition (PN).
  • Order EN/PN if Scope of Practice allows.
  • Order oral nutritional supplements, diets, and consults per Scope of Practice / Clinical privileges.
  • Evaluate and monitor the effectiveness and outcome of MNT interventions.
  • Evaluate the patient's response to care based on identified, measurable outcomes and reviews the plan, as appropriate.
  • Document nutrition care plan in the patient's medical record, including nutrition assessment data, MNT initiated and recommendations, results of nutrition counseling, patient consents and discharge planning.
  • Measure outcomes and evaluate the effectiveness and measure progress toward outcomes of nutrition interventions.
